sons of eden 2008 vintage a cracker

Simon Cowham from Son of Eden gave us a vintage report:  “Harvest and vintage was short and sharp after an early start. In the lead up there was near perfect ripening conditions with cool nights and beautifully warm days right throughout January and February. This helped produce fruit of immense flavour and intensity.
